5 out of 5 stars A unique experience   July 25, 2008
 8 out of 10 found this review helpful

First let me point out that comparing this to COD4 is pointless, they may be both FPS but they both have different strengths. COD4 is more realistic and while Bad Company is also a war FPS its amazing but on a different level.

The story in BC is quite unique and humourous, by now you probably know what the story is about, 4 guys are in Bad Company, a group that is the cannon fodder for the enemy before the rest of the army goes in. During a mission they stumble upon a mercenary group and find gold. So basically it starts from there with many humourous conversations and situations that follow suite. Single player is excellent and never gets boring.

You start off in a location on the map, the maps are pretty big by the way, and you have objectives to complete until another portion of the map is available to you, the red section of the map are no go areas. Objectives may ask you to eliminate enemies or destroy something, the objectives follows this sequence most of the time but it never feels dull.

The graphics are pretty impressive and environments are expansive and detailed and almost everything is destructable, save some stone structures and building frames. Believe me causing massive destruction never gets boring. Explosions are also pretty impressive.

Weapons are very important in this game they sound awesome and each one feels different than one another although I felt some weapons I didn't use in singleplayer as the areas you fight in mostly require you to use long range weapons like light machine guns, assault rifles and sniper rifles, but each weapon can be put to use somewhere it would of been nice if you were able to equip to different weapon types but nevermind. You can only equip one weapon at a time, which isn't as bad as it sounds. Also with each weapon come equiped with either grenades or launchers or some other hand gun. You can also aquire devices such as C4, rocket launchers etc to aid you in destroying vehicles or objectives which is a nice touch. There are alot of weapons too and most of them can be used in multiplayer aswell and firing at nothing just to hear the sounds never seems to get boring lol.

Vehicles are another main feature of BC such as boats, helicopters, APCs and tanks although you could get by without them they do make life easier and the enemy are much tougher when they acquire them.

The emenies in BC are pretty intelligent and use cover etc. They can also fire at you from miles away almost always landing a hit and they rarely miss. Some people have gripes about this but to me it dosen't matter as it adds more of a challenge and your health syringe is unlimited anyways. Yes the syringe, the only health item you have which takes 20 seconds to refill so you can use it again. Makes it sound like a cheat but I kid you not with aenemies almost always lnding their shots on you the syringe is a neccessity.

I haven't played multiplayer much but it was quite exciting. Theres only one mode at the moment, Gold Rush, but theres another one coming i nthe next patch. Basically your either playing as Attackers (attacking the boes of gold) or the Defenders (guys who defend the gold hold back the Attackers advance). Theres 5 classes, each one having different types of weapons and devices aiding the team in someway such as healing your team or repairing vehicles etc. As in singleplayer players can cause destruction across the battlefield destroying buildings, potholes etx and vehicles. The maps are pretty big too.

I had doubts at first about but I was not disappointed, this game is a must have.

5 out of 5 stars Excellent!   June 4, 2008
 1 out of 1 found this review helpful

This is the first BF game that i have played and i must say I am very much impressed.

I downloaded the demo yesterday (I managed to get the demo early) and have been playing it non-stop, and when a demo is excellent... a fantastic full release follows.

Pros -

- Quite a wide selection of weapons and equipment to unlock. (you unlock them with credits earned by ranking up)
- Good ranking system, you earn points for every positive action you take (for example destroying a vehicle)
- Destructible scenery. While it IS limited, (only certain pieces of buildings will crumble) it is still executed well. Trees, Posts, walls, Towers, they all crumble at the feet of a tank or something else explosive.
- A fair range of vehicles; helicopters, multiple forms of tanks, cars, buggies, dingies. More in the full game i suspect

Cons -

- Only one game mode in the demo, and i've heard that this mode is pretty much all there will be in the full game.
- Some guns you will NEVER get as you need to unlock them in promotional events, such as pre-ordering with play.com (i can't do that, my card isn't accepted there). Check battlefield.com/badcompany for more on that.
- Others have complained about the grainy graphics and scratchy sound. I personnally like this feature as it feels realistic.
- Tanks are invincible (haha)

So yeah, there you go i guess. I haven't had a chance to play the campaign mode yet as it doesn't interest me.
